You can maximise the productivity with a ball nose mill using these following tips. First, select the proper size of ball nose end mill for your project. The size of the mill will influence the size of the cuts it can make. And always use the appropriate speed and feed rate for your material. This will assist your ball nose mill to perform properly and cleanly and with less need for scribing the cuts. Finally, the key is to keep your ball nose mill cutter as sharp as possible! A dull mill is not as good a cutter or as long lasting.
